A quaint getaway, Bagdogra is a hill station in the Darjeeling district of West Bengal. Resting on the foothills of the Himalayas, Bagdogra is an ideal place for nature lovers. The expansive tea estates and the glimpses of the Himalayas are just what you need. Places to visit in Bagdogra are Jore Pokhri Wildlife Sanctuary, North Bengal Science Centre, Himalaya World Museum, and Dreamland Amusement Park. For adventure lovers, Bagdogra is also famous for River Rafting in the Teesta River.
The monsoon months are ideal for visiting Bagdogra, as the weather is serene and pleasant. Hence, you can visit Bagdogra from July to October.
The Bagdogra Airport is located in Siliguri and is also a civil enclave for the Indian Air Force. It is an entryway to Darjeeling, Gangtok, Kurseong, Kalimpong, and Mirik.

Mumbai, the financial capital of India, is also home to one of the biggest film industries in India; Bollywood. Mumbai is also famous as one of the most cosmopolitan cities in India. Popular tourist attractions in Mumbai are Gateway of India, Kala Ghoda, Colaba Causeway, Elephanta Caves, and Marine Drive. Many relish the street food such as Vada Pav, Misla Pav, Pav Bhaji, Chaat and more. Also known for its nightlife, one can find a range of pubs and luxury restaurants in South Mumbai.
For those who love monsoons can visit Mumbai from June to September. However, Mumbai monsoons are not for the faint-hearted. If you want to have a relaxed travel experience, then the ideal time to visit Mumbai is from November to February.
The Chhatrapati Shivaji Maharaj International Airport is one of the busiest airports in the country. It has a modern design and separate terminal for domestic and international flights.
